The Postman Always Rings Twice
- Author name: James M. Cain
- Date published: 1934
When “The Postman
Always Rings Twice” was first published in 1934, it was instantly banned in Boston
for being salacious and violent. The novel is about a drifter who takes up work
at a California diner, falls in love with the owner’s wife, begins a racy
affair, and gets caught up in a murder scheme. James M. Cain’s book has widely
been considered one of the most important crime novels of the 20th century.
